tracing/power: move the power trace headers to a dedicated file

Impact: cleanup

Move the power tracer headers to trace/power.h to keep ftrace.h and power bits
more easy to maintain as separated topics.

include/trace/power.h Normal file
View File

@ -0,0 +1,35 @@
#ifndef _TRACE_POWER_H
#define _TRACE_POWER_H
#include <linux/ktime.h>
enum {
POWER_NONE = 0,
POWER_CSTATE = 1,
POWER_PSTATE = 2,
};
struct power_trace {
#ifdef CONFIG_POWER_TRACER
ktime_t stamp;
ktime_t end;
int type;
int state;
#endif
};
#ifdef CONFIG_POWER_TRACER
extern void trace_power_start(struct power_trace *it, unsigned int type,
unsigned int state);
extern void trace_power_mark(struct power_trace *it, unsigned int type,
unsigned int state);
extern void trace_power_end(struct power_trace *it);
#else
static inline void trace_power_start(struct power_trace *it, unsigned int type,
unsigned int state) { }
static inline void trace_power_mark(struct power_trace *it, unsigned int type,
unsigned int state) { }
static inline void trace_power_end(struct power_trace *it) { }
#endif
#endif /* _TRACE_POWER_H */
